Quick Facts about the excessive use of antibiotics

Are you Guilty of Antibiotic Overload?

Know these facts before rushing to the pharmacy and getting antibiotics to fight Colds and Flu during Winter time.

  • People who suffer from recurring infections may over-use antibiotic medications; demonstrated by research that shows antibiotics are more likely to be over-prescribed in patients who consider their symptoms a significant burden.
  • Continual antibiotic use impacts the diversity of the good bacteria in the gut, which play a critical role in promoting immunity.
  • Antibiotics can also cause nausea, vomiting, diarrhoea and allergic reactions.
  • Boosting immunity and restoring these beneficial bacteria can offer people a proactive path to break the never-ending cycle of sickness (especially in the winter months).
  • Resistance to infection is also significantly influenced by self-belief, with current research demonstrating that optimistic attitudes and mental resilience promotes healing.
  • Thus situations of chronic and recurring infections unresolved by mainstream medicine may lower mental resilience and perceived ability to heal. Self belief and positivity is crucial therefore in supporting and elevating the immune system.
